What is a Casino Online?

casino online

A casino online is a virtual platform that offers players the chance to access a variety of gaming options. These include games of chance, like slots and table games. There are also games of skill, such as poker and sports betting. Online casinos offer many of the same features as traditional brick-and-mortar casinos, including live dealers and a full range of payment methods.

While some casino sites focus on offering a single type of game, most are multi-product operations. This allows them to cater to a wider audience, as well as give each player the best experience possible. The best online casinos are licensed and regulated by trusted regulatory bodies, such as eCOGRA. These bodies conduct regular audits and tests to ensure the fairness of the games and the safety of players’ money.

Most online casinos offer a large selection of casino games, from classics to new releases. Some even feature live dealer tables, which make the playing experience more sociable and fun. Players can also expect to find a good range of bonuses and promotions, such as free spins, reload bonuses, loyalty rewards, and tournament tickets.

In regulated states, casino online operators partner with local gambling establishments to operate real-money games. This is typically done through a licensing agreement, which gives the partnered site the rights to use local names, such as ‘Gilpin Casino’ or ‘Wild Bills Casino’. The result is that players can enjoy a local feel while playing on a large international casino brand.

Casino online has come a long way since the first days of the internet. The number of titles has grown massively, with thousands of different games now available to choose from. These include video slots, jackpot slots, and a wide variety of table games. The most popular games are the classics, such as roulette and blackjack. In addition, there are plenty of poker games, video poker variations, and scratch card style games to choose from.
